Branchcache not caching files

Hi all
Hoping for some help with this.
I have a Windows Server 2012 Essential server set up. Branchcache has been turned on. Clients appear to be configured correctly, however they never cache data. I have tried using shares in the format of
\\servername\share as well as \\servername.domain.local\share
I have made sure that the share has been enabled for Branch Cache as well
I have turned Branch cache on in the server essentials dashboard as well.
Any Ideas ?

Hi,
As there is no much information about this issue. I'd like to start from the configurations. First I would like to know the structure.
We should have the following devices:
1. Content server - which should be in the main office.
2. Client computers - should be Windows 7 (or 8) Enterprise/Ultimate version in branch office.
For content server, please refer to this article for the settings about "Hash Publication for BranchCache" as well as how to enable BranchCache. 
http://social.technet.microsoft.com/wiki/contents/articles/2342.branchcache-settings-for-windows-server-2008-r2-windows-7-enterprise-and-windows-7-ultimate.aspx#z1
From your description, it is using "Distributed Caching", which means clients will cache the data on their own computer.
So after configuration, use a computer (such as a Windows 7 system) to access your content server for a shared folder in order to create a cache.

  • Make Invisible Cache Files Visible, If Not Then Rename Them

    Disclaimer:  there is more to this than simply making the files visible with folder options, please read on
    The reason I ask is because when I transfered a folder to an ftp server or a hard drive, often times it can be many megabytes larger than the size of the actual files.  On the surface this may not seem like a problem, but I've run into an actual technical problem because of Bridge's cache files:
    On a website that I worked on recently, an XML file calls out image filenames from a specific folder.  I dragged the folder over to the FTP site and it overwrote the folder on the server, as intended.  But the images wouldn't appear on the website.  I figured out that the bridge cache files make an identical file of the same name, but hidden.  So when my flash site was looking for 01.jpg in a folder called 'auto', the first file that it saw was the 01.jpg cache file, which had no visual data. Because when I deleted that folder and dragged the files over individually--opposed to dragging over the folder--it worked A-O-K.  Since the files were transfered individually, the hidden files in the folder weren't copied.
    So my suggestion would be to make these files visible and call them out as cache similar to .xmp files, or just alter the name structure of the cache file so when the website looks for the file, it can still find the right one.

  • How can I store ALL cache files in ONE place? i.e. in one folder

    Firefox 28.0
    WIN xp
    I would like all the cache files to be maintained in one single folder and not spread over multiple folders in a directory structure (as it currently operates).
    (current cache location)
    C:\Documents and Settings\xxx\Local Settings\Application Data\Mozilla\Firefox\Profiles\xxxx.default
    (multiple folders and sub-folders)
    Is there some way for Firefox to do this?

    AFAIK that is not possible.
    It is possible to choose an alternative location but the structure will remain the same.
    * see http://kb.mozillazine.org/Browser.cache.disk.parent_directory
    I do not know whether you have discovered it but you cache details may be accessed from Firefox by navigating to ''about:cache'' . About:cache details the three caches.
